v1.1.2

Release Date: Thursday, January 31, 2019

bug TableMeta Error
bug DatabaseTableMeta#compareTableMetaDbAndMemory return false
bug 版本1.1.1 docker启动失败
bug 10.1.22-MariaDB版本数据库 journalName乱码
enhancement kafka producer max.request.size 配置
feature mysql 8.0.13 启动失败
feature canal支持一下同步到elasticserach
canal server端 MQ 配置修改

v1.1.1

Release Date: Monday, December 31, 2018

bug 列类型是tinyint(1) unsigned,但实际数据值大于127时,canal获取的列值错误
bug 使用 docker 部署 canal-server 无法使用 docker-restart 命令
bug table meta 错误
bug 并行解析下,数据库一直连不上导致OOM异常
bug alter语句无法解析
feature tablemeta tsdb数据增加过期清理能力
feature canal 1.1.0 的Entry解析性能问题
feature 1.1.0版本的canal的RDS配置属性 支持使用manager的方法么?
feature 请问能拿到单条数据吗,否则往kafka发送只能是单分区,多分区顺序无法保证
feature Consider add filed executeTime at canal-adapter-common class Dml?
feature canal支持一下同步到hbase
feature canal example增加数据同步的样例代码
feature canal原生支持一下RocketMQ对接
RocketMQ 增加对FlatMessage的支持

v1.1.0

Release Date: Friday, August 31, 2018

bug HA模式下,canal.instance.tsdb.enable=true,数据库进行主从切换后,canal的master与standby 切换后,会报如下异常。目前我使用的解决方式是将canal.instance.tsdb.enable=false,就可以进行正常的切换了。
bug [v1.0.26.alpha4] decode event时报limit exceed错误
bug com.alibaba.fastsql.sql.parser.ParserException
bug update 语句为什么是ddl ?
bug ClientRunningMonitor shutdown delayExector threadpool
bug 提出一个关于MemoryMetaManager优化的建议
bug 表结构解析失败,unknow column
bug 异常:fetch failed by table meta,版本1.0.26,tsdb.enable=true
bug MySQL驱动包支持Boolean类型,canal不支持boolean类型转换
bug DDL语句的comment中文出现乱码
bug ‘FULLTEXT KEY’ and ‘ADD INDEX USING BTREE’ cause parse error
bug desc tableName 与 show create table tableName 对比不一致
bug first parse row data failed should execute connector.connect()
bug 当指定的pos刚好是rowdata(TableMap的下一条)数据时,canal server 端会陷入死循环BUG
bug table meta生成snapshot比较方法有问题
bug 默认开启tsdb,系统启动有异常
bug parse faield : CREATE TABLE `columns_priv`
enhancement canal支持aliyun rds的binlog订阅
enhancement canal整体性能优化
enhancement scheudle applySnapshotToDB faield
enhancement channal经常关闭
feature canal docker化打包支持
feature canal 增加标记一个事务内的 row data 计数
feature Canal 设计基于Server Client模式的用意是什么?
feature 支持MySQL5.7的XA binlog事件
feature 建议新增ReportSlave消息
feature Canal有计划支持基于GTID去做数据同步么
最新版fastsql-preview 520 : com.alibaba.fastsql.sql.parser.ParserException
canal监控对接一下prometheus+grafana

v1.0.25

Release Date: Thursday, August 31, 2017

bug SocketChannelPool bug
bug canal解析json类型出错
bug MySQL5.7 JSON解析问题
feature 升级zkclient到0.10
单Server情况下ClusterCanalConnector在与server断开重连时NullPointException导致restart无法执行问题

v1.0.24

Release Date: Friday, March 31, 2017

bug canal.instance.filter.regex 参数不起作用
bug 解析binlog日志失败
here comes an MySQL bug between MySQL 5.6.20 & MySQL5.6.34

v1.0.23

Release Date: Friday, December 30, 2016

bug canal仓库代码编译之后,不支持mysql5.1的问题
bug SUBSCRIPTION存在bug
bug instance的lazy启动在HA模式下不成立
bug MysqlConnection的seek方法和dump方法会报NullPointerException
feature RDS mysql.mysql ha_health_check表找不到
对position内存的竞争导致的定位错误问题

v1.0.22

Release Date: Thursday, June 30, 2016

bug 客户端高可用存在bug
bug 关闭canal之后mysql连接未释放
enhancement 客户端高可用主动干预zookeeper的running会导致链接未关闭
enhancement rds配置了主从库,主从库切换时候出现异常。
enhancement 支持下IDE启动CanalLauncher
feature 支持下mysql5.7 json类型解析

v1.0.21

Release Date: Friday, October 30, 2015

bug java.lang.ArrayIndexOutOfBoundsException: 0 com.alibaba.otter.canal.parse.inbound.mysql.dbsync.SimpleDdlParser.parseTableName(SimpleDdlParser.java:163)
bug 值由Null变为空字符串时,isUpdated属性为false
bug mysql 5.6版本 datetime值为null时 sqltype解析异常

v1.0.20

Release Date: Monday, June 29, 2015

bug mysql5.6时间毫秒精度支持
bug mysql5.6开启checksum后,基于时间查找位点会找到错误的位置
feature 支持下mysql5.6的noblob/minimal的binlog解析

v1.0.19

Release Date: Tuesday, September 30, 2014

bug 表黑名单默认关闭
feature canal解析将mysql set类型转为unsigned long类型
canal/example/src/main/bin/startup.sh